The impact of fossils and taxon sampling on ancient molecular dating analyses.
Molecular biology and evolution - 1 Aug 2007
Hug Laura A, Roger Andrew J
Abstract excerpt
The number and complexity of molecular dating studies has increased over the past decade. Along with a broadening acceptance of their utility has come significant controversy over the methods and models that are appropriate, as well as the accuracy of the estimates yielded by molecular clock analyses. Radically different age estimates have been published for the same divergences from analyses of different...
